      Meaning of the first name Douggan

      Origin

      English, Irish

      Meaning

      Derived from Black And Dark

      Variations

      Dougan, Duggan, Donegan
      The first name Douggan is derived from Gaelic origins and is associated with terms meaning black or dark. It is often considered a diminutive form of the name Dougal, which itself derives from Dubhgall, meaning dark stranger in Old Irish. As such, it carries connotations of strength and depth, attributes often associated with darker colors in various cultures.

      Historically, names like Douggan have deep roots in both Irish and Scottish heritage. It was common for names to reflect physical characteristics or to signify lineage and identity within tribes or clans. The name appears in various forms throughout history, often linked to notable figures or families in regional accounts. It became increasingly prevalent in the 19th century as surnames transitioned into first names, particularly among communities keen on preserving their cultural identities during periods of migration and diaspora.

      In contemporary society, Douggan remains a relatively uncommon name but has seen steady usage in some regions, particularly among those with Irish or Scottish ancestry. It appears sporadically in modern naming conventions, often chosen for its unique sound and historical significance. While it may not rank highly among popular names, its distinctiveness appeals to parents seeking a name that carries both heritage and a sense of individuality for their children.
